Specialized stainless steel scrapers and clean containers are critical for maintaining the chemical and physical integrity of raw propolis during harvest. These tools allow for the precise mechanical separation of hard, viscous resin without damaging the hive or introducing organic contaminants like wood chips, while clean containers prevent environmental pollutants from compromising downstream biological activity analysis.
The use of chemically inert, mechanically precise tools is the fundamental requirement for harvesting propolis that is pure enough for scientific analysis and medicinal product manufacturing.
Preserving Material Purity and Hive Structure
Precision Without Destruction
Propolis is a highly viscous and hard substance that adheres tightly to frames. Specialized scrapers are designed with specific angles and hardness to remove this resin efficiently.
Eliminating Organic Contaminants
A standard or makeshift tool lacks the necessary edge precision and risks gouging the wooden frames. This introduces wood chips and splinters into the raw material, creating organic impurities that are difficult to remove later.
Protecting the Honeycomb
The specialized design of these scrapers ensures that the removal process does not damage the delicate honeycomb structure. This preservation allows for the complete harvesting of the material while maintaining the hive's viability for future production.
Ensuring Chemical Stability for Analysis
The Value of Chemical Inertness
Stainless steel is utilized specifically for its chemical inertness. Unlike softer or reactive metals, it ensures that no metal impurities or ions are introduced into the propolis during the high-friction scraping process.
Preventing Cross-Contamination
Stainless steel features a dense, non-porous surface that allows for thorough cleaning. This is essential for preventing cross-contamination between different beehive samples, which ensures that mineral composition analyses remain accurate and specific to each colony.
Safeguarding Bioactive Potential
Using clean, contaminant-free collection trays is the first line of defense against environmental factors. Keeping the sample pure from the moment of collection is vital to prevent interference with biological activity analysis, ensuring the reliability of data regarding the propolis's medicinal properties.
Common Pitfalls to Avoid
The Risk of Improper Tool Materials
Using carbon steel or iron tools can lead to oxidation and rust contamination. This degrades the sample quality immediately, rendering it unsuitable for high-value applications like dietary supplements or tinctures.
Ignoring Surface Contamination
Even if the scraper is high-quality, placing the harvested resin into a non-sterile or previously used container negates the effort. Residual chemicals or organic matter in a dirty container will interact with the raw propolis, potentially altering its enzymatic or chemical profile.
